Abstract: In industrial applications, many batch/repetitive systems are constructed by two or more subprocesses connected in serial to perform a given task repetitively or periodically, termed as cascaded batch/repetitive processes. In this paper, by introducing a two-dimensional (2D) cost function, an integrated design method of a novel cascade control scheme is developed for this kind of process under the 2D model predictive iterative learning control infrastructure.
